The Pillars of Online Casino Licensing: What to Look For

Several reputable licensing bodies oversee online casinos, each with its own set of standards and jurisdictions. For Irish players, some of the most relevant include the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A), the United Kingdom Gambling Commission (UKGC), and the Gibraltar Gambling Commissioner. These bodies are known for their stringent requirements and commitment to player protection. When evaluating an online casino, always check for the license information, usually displayed in the footer of the website. Look for the official logo and a valid license number. This is your first line of defense.

Fair Play and Game Integrity

A cornerstone of any reputable license is the requirement for fair play. Licensed casinos must utilize Random Number Generators (RNGs) to ensure that the outcomes of games are truly random and unbiased. Independent testing agencies, such as eCOGRA and iTech Labs, regularly audit these RNGs to verify their integrity. These agencies issue certificates that confirm the fairness of the games. Always look for these certifications, as they provide an extra layer of assurance that the games are not rigged against you.

Player Fund Protection

Another critical aspect of licensing is the protection of player funds. Licensed casinos are required to segregate player funds from their operational funds. This means that your money is held in a separate account and is not used for the casino’s day-to-day expenses. In the event of the casino’s insolvency, your funds are protected and can be returned to you. The level of fund protection varies depending on the license; some licenses offer higher levels of protection than others. Research the specific license to understand the level of protection offered.

Responsible Gambling Measures

Responsible gambling is a key focus of all reputable licensing bodies. Licensed casinos are required to implement various measures to promote responsible gambling, including self-exclusion options, deposit limits, and links to support organizations such as Problem Gambling Ireland. These measures are designed to help players manage their gambling habits and prevent problem gambling. Familiarize yourself with these tools and use them if you feel you need them. Navigating the Regulatory Landscape in Ireland

Ireland’s regulatory framework for online gambling is evolving. While the current legislation allows for licensed operators from other jurisdictions to offer their services to Irish players, the government is working on a new gambling regulation bill. This bill aims to create a more comprehensive and robust regulatory framework, including the establishment of a dedicated gambling regulator. This will provide greater oversight and consumer protection. Keep an eye on developments in Irish gambling law, as they may impact the operators you choose and the protections available to you.

Understanding Terms and Conditions

Always read the terms and conditions before playing. This document outlines the rules of the casino, including bonus terms, withdrawal policies, and dispute resolution procedures. Pay close attention to wagering requirements, which dictate how many times you must wager a bonus before you can withdraw your winnings. Understanding the terms and conditions will help you avoid misunderstandings and ensure a smoother gambling experience.
